北京时间9月9日上午消息,据著名科技做网站ExtremeTech的报道,谷歌编程新语言Dart逐渐浮出水面,它是一种“结构化的Web编程”语言。早在几天前谷歌就已着手注册了一系列与Dart相关的域名,当时也引发了沸沸扬扬的猜测。今年10月10日“Goto"大会将在丹麦奥胡斯举行,谷歌两位开发人员会借着主题演讲的机会来揭晓这门新语言的全貌,直到那时我们才能了解DART的特点和功能。但幸运的是,“Goto”会议网站为我们提供了一些关于这两位发言人的详细传记,他们两位大概是该新语言的创建者。此外,SAP、Sun公司计算机科学家及Java语言的共同发明者吉拉德・布拉查(Gilad Bracha)也是该大会的发言人之一,而其他一位发言人则是Chrome浏览器V8 JavaScript引擎的创造者拉尔斯・巴克(Lars Bak)。

  到目前为止,谷歌已经发布了过一种名叫“Go”的新语言。所以我们可以认为Dart不会是另外一种类似于C的面向系统语言。从它的别名“结构化的Web编程”可以看出,它很有可能是某种驻留在浏览器上的解释性语言。所以,它更类似于JavaScript或Python,而不是像Java或其他的编译性语言。不过,布拉查和巴克曾经在过去深入广泛地使用过Smalltalk语言,解释性的Smalltalkesque语言也可以归类为是一种“结构化的Web编程”,这算是给了我们一个明显的提示。

  然而,新的面向Web编程语言面临的问题就是,目前人们早已拥有无数种维护良好的可用语言。Dart如果真的像是解释性Smalltalk语言的话,它几乎将直接与JavaScript和Python竞争,其中Python可是谷歌最流行的语言之一。如果将“Go"语言作为衡量标准,Dart其实更像是一个新奇小玩意,而不是什么开拓性的工具。它可能只是为了解决“以谷歌为中心”的问题,而不是旨在成为一种流行的编程语言。目前,人们还不清楚它的定位,可也许谷歌之外的人也会用得上这门新的语言。

转载于:https://www.cnblogs.com/xueyangshuoit/archive/2011/09/14/2176337.html

谷歌宣布推出Dart编程新语言相关推荐

  1. 智源社区AI周刊No.105:谷歌FLAN-T5 30亿参数即超越GPT-3性能;Copilot推出语音编程新功能,但面临诉讼...

    社区周刊今日改版!汇聚每周AI热点,不错过重要资讯!欢迎扫码,关注并订阅智源社区AI周刊. 提示工程模拟人类思考模式,推理等任务迎来曙光 谷歌近日发布的新提示工程方法,再次说明了数据和训练方式对大模型 ...

  2. PRET-C:一种用于精确定时架构的编程新语言

    1.摘要 精确定时架构(PRET)是最近提出的一种设计实时嵌入式系统处理器的方案.这些处理器必须在不牺牲吞吐量的情况下保证应用程序的精确最坏情况反应时间(WCRT),并且必须允许程序的WCRT的计算既 ...

  3. magenta内核与linux,谷歌将推出新操作系统Fuchsia:Magenta语言为内核

    谷歌现在研发出来并且推出使用的系统有Chrome OS.Android和Chromecasts,这三者在操作系统的市场中占得份额很高,但是好像谷歌对此并不满意,因为有相关消息显示,谷歌正在研发新的操作 ...

  4. 快速理解编程结构_微软重磅发布新语言Bosque,超越结构化编程

    本文由 「AI前线」原创(ID:ai-front),原文链接:微软重磅发布新语言Bosque,超越结构化编程 策划编辑 | Natalie 整理 & 编译 | Vincent 编辑 | Vin ...

  5. delphi windows编程_2020年值得关注的新编程V语言Vlang,对标Golang、Rust、Swift

    编程语言的世界总是能搞出新花样,虽然基本原理都是万变不离其宗,但是对我们个人而言,选择好一个语言的确可以事半功倍,何乐而不为呢? 要说目前2020年比较新奇的语言,就得说说V语言Vlang了,MIT开 ...

  6. 谷歌新语言重写android,谷歌将推新设计语言 安卓APP用户界面将换新颜

    腾讯科技讯 6月15日消息,随着安卓系统成为移动操作系统的王者,微博)也正在投入精力,解决自家和第三方安卓应用用户界面.风格在各种终端不一致的问题.据美国科技媒体报道,谷歌将推出一个新的设计语言,统一 ...

  7. 谷歌力推新语言 Logica,解决 SQL 重大缺陷!

    整理 | 郑丽媛 出品 | CSDN(ID:CSDNnews) 昨日,谷歌在其开源博客介绍了一个新的开源逻辑编程语言--Logica. (图片来自 Logica 官方) Logica,取名于  Log ...

  8. python语言入门编程猫-编程猫推出海龟编程器,打造Python教育产品矩阵

    原标题:编程猫推出海龟编程器,打造Python教育产品矩阵 芥末堆8月18日讯 今日,编程猫推出Python教育产品矩阵,其中包括海龟编程器.游戏化教学产品"代码竞技场".教材.师 ...

  9. Dart 调用C语言混合编程

    Dart 调用C语言 本篇博客研究Dart语言如何调用C语言代码混合编程,最后我们实现一个简单示例,在C语言中编写简单加解密函数,使用dart调用并传入字符串,返回加密结果,调用解密函数,恢复字符串内 ...

最新文章

  1. 图解DotNet框架系列
  2. 依赖倒转原则(Dependency Inversion Principle,DIP)
  3. 一个页面区分管理者和普通用户如何设计_产品经理要做的操作权限/数据权限设计...
  4. 什么?IP协议是什么你竟然不了解,那还不快快点进来!
  5. Python基础教程(008)--第一个Python程序
  6. Wireshark文档阅读笔记-User Datagram Protocol(UDP)
  7. MongoDB 最大连接数 设置失效的异常分析
  8. multisim仿真D触发器设计的模六计数器并在数码管显示0-5
  9. camshift实现目标跟踪
  10. echop 验证码不正确的解决办法
  11. Yolo 一小时学会基本操作
  12. 如何用命令行更改计算机用户名,修改计算机用户名,系统自带输入法无法切换(电脑系统win10)...
  13. linux系统网络老掉线,Linux使用ADSL上网时经常掉线
  14. 你想要的宏基因组-微生物组知识全在这(19国庆特别篇)
  15. 【Linux】云服务器的购买与Linux远程连接
  16. 为什么RSA公钥每次加密得到的结果都不一样?
  17. python怎么查看安装了哪些库
  18. Ubuntu18.04屏幕分辨率问题
  19. ue5 lyra探索分析1
  20. C语言零基础速通——函数(7分钟搞懂)

热门文章

  1. C语言中 #pragma pack()
  2. 如何解决C/C++中stack overflow问题
  3. C++实现Hash表
  4. C/C++关于scanf_s的一些坑
  5. win7环境变量设置
  6. ubuntu下shutter的用法
  7. CentOS 7.2 搭建内网ntp时间服务器
  8. 微信端图片上传方式2
  9. MDK中软仿真下Debug-(printf)Viewer
  10. tomcat jvm调优